You're seeing this page as if you were . The main menu is still yours, though. Exit from immersion
Farouk B.FB

Farouk B.

Tech Lead Freelance | LLM SaaS MVPs | React/NodeJS

550 €/jour
Paris, FR
8-15 ans

Délai de réponse moyen : 1h

À propos de Farouk

Tech Lead freelance – 12 ans d’expérience
Je convertis les idées startup en MVP SaaS production-ready 60 % plus vite grâce au duo React / Node.js et à une architecture AWS scalable.
J’intègre l’IA (LLM / GPT / OpenAI, LangChain) pour automatiser contenus & insights tout en conservant 99 %+ d’uptime.

• Domaines : Transport (RATP), RH SaaS (Staffdesk), Web3 (Gateway)
• Stack : React, Node.js, TypeScript, PostgreSQL, AWS, Docker, n8n, LangChain, WebSockets
• Plus-value : clean code, delivery rapide, playbooks & docs clairs, mentoring d’équipe

Disponible pour des missions full-remote ou ponctuellement sur site.
Parlons de votre roadmap !
  • Français

    Bilingue ou natif

  • Anglais

    Bilingue ou natif

Accepte de travailler sur site
Paris (jusqu’à 50 km)

Expériences

  • Staffdesk
    Tech Lead
    RESSOURCES HUMAINES
    mars 2024 - Aujourd'hui (2 ans et 3 mois)
    Paris, France
    - Refonte complète de Staffdesk, initialement un outil RH interne (utilisé par le groupe Actual), en une plateforme SaaS scalable d’analyse RH, propulsée par l’IA.
    - Intégration de LLMs pour générer des insights automatisés, réduisant de plus de 60 % le temps passé par les équipes RH sur les reportings.
    - Conception d’une architecture backend propre et modulaire avec PostgreSQL et Express, garantissant la cohérence des KPIs dans l’ensemble de l’application.
    - Création de tableaux de bord interactifs avec React et ApexCharts, permettant aux DRH de piloter plus rapidement et efficacement leurs effectifs.
    - Suppression du code hérité et mise en place de bonnes pratiques (tests automatisés, linting, CI), assurant qualité et maintenabilité à long terme.
    - Management et mentoring d’une équipe de 3 développeurs ; travail en étroite collaboration avec les équipes RH pour co-construire les fonctionnalités clés du produit.
    - Mise en place d’un système d’export CSV performant pour la gestion de données complexes à grande échelle.
    - Contribution directe à la transformation de Staffdesk en solution B2B multi-clients prête à l’industrialisation.
    LLM Tech Lead React.js Node.js Gestion de projet
  • RATP
    Technical Lead
    TRANSPORTS
    juillet 2023 - Aujourd'hui (2 ans et 10 mois)
    Paris, France
    - Leadership technique dans le développement d'une application de gestion pour les hôtes d'accueil RATP, alignée sur les événements majeurs à Paris.
    - Gestion d'une équipe de programmeurs, favorisant une culture d'excellence et d'innovation.
    - Conception et développement en React et NodeJS, avec une architecture back-end robuste via MEAN Stack.
    - Pilotage de projets techniques, assurant la livraison en temps et en qualité en vue de la Coupe du Monde de Rugby 2023 et des Jeux Olympiques 2024.
    - Utilisation optimisée d'AWS et Amazon S3 pour la gestion et le stockage de données, PostgreSQL et Sequelize.js pour la gestion des bases de données.
    - Mise en œuvre de pratiques d'assurance qualité avec Jest, surveillance avec Datadog, et déploiement via Docker et Kubernetes.
    - Collaboration étroite avec les équipes, pour garantir une expérience utilisateur fluide avec Material-UI.
    - Communication fluide entre les parties prenantes techniques et opérationnelles, assurant l'alignement des objectifs et la satisfaction des exigences.
    Tech Lead React.js Node.js Kubernetes Typescript Docker
  • Gateway
    Blockchain Developer
    mai 2022 - Aujourd'hui (4 ans et 1 mois)
    New York, NY, USA
    1. Comprendre comment l'application fonctionne, quel est son objectif, et comment elle interagit avec les différentes bases de code que Gateway exécute et l'infrastructure sur laquelle ces bases de code fonctionnent. 2. Construire la connexion à Ceramic Network et soumettre un modèle de données. 3. Connecter les mints des smart contracts à un URI Ceramic Stream. 4. Création de la documentation sur l'application. 5. Corriger les bugs trouvés dans l'application. 6. Aider au développement critique de l'infrastructure, y compris, mais sans s'y limiter, l'EventListener, la nouvelle base de données AWS, la base de données SQL Postgre, etc. 7. Déployer un smart contract sur Solana en utilisant Rust. 8. Créer de nouveaux ensembles de fonctionnalités basées sur les paramètres fournis par l'équipe de conception et l'équipe produit. 9. Transférer les connaissances sur l'application aux autres membres de l'équipe. 10. Travailler à la recherche de techniques plus efficaces pour créer et mettre à l'échelle l'application.

Recommandations

Soyez le premier à recommander Farouk

Contribuez à la réussite de ce freelance en partageant votre expérience de collaboration avec lui.

Ces profils de freelance correspondent également à vos critères

AgathaA

Agatha Frydrych

Backend Java Software Engineer

4.7

(3)

2

BaptisteB

Baptiste Duhen

Fullstack developer

4.6

(4)

5

AmedA

Amed Hamou

Senior Lead Developer

4

(2)

7

AudreyA

Audrey Champion

Web developer

4.3

(3)

4

Formations

  • Architecte logiciel, Technologies de l''information
    EPITECH - European Institute of Technology
    2020
    Architecte logiciel, Technologies de l''information
  • Licence Informatique, Technologies de l''information
    Université Paris Descartes
    2018
    Licence Informatique, Technologies de l''information

Compétences

Catégories